EPU Airport Code, Pärnu Airport

EPU is the IATA code for Pärnu Airport, a regional airport serving Pärnu, Estonia. Airlines and booking systems use EPU, while pilots and air traffic control use the ICAO code EEPU. It lies in the northern and eastern hemispheres, at 58.42° N, 24.47° E.

What is the Pärnu airport code?

The airport code for Pärnu Airport is EPU. This is the IATA code, the three-letter code you see on boarding passes, baggage tags and departure boards. The airport also has the ICAO code EEPU, used in flight plans and by air traffic control.

Its ICAO code EEPU begins with E, the prefix ICAO assigns to northern Europe.

Where is EPU?

Pärnu Airport serves Pärnu, Estonia. It is close to sea level at 47 ft (14 m), typical of a coastal or low-lying airport.

Runways at EPU

It has a single paved runway. The longest is 6,463 ft (1.97 km), designated 03/21.
